Crystal was found on a sidewalk by police at 3 a.m on the morning of Friday 16th September. She had been shot in the back of the head.
She was taken to hospital but died a few hours later.
To her family, Crystal was known by a few names. Because, as a child, she had a bump on her face, they called her Bumpkis, Bumpy, and then Bumpers. But mostly they called her Ms. Crystal. Now and then the family referred to her by her birth name, or as many in the trans community call it, her dead name. Deadnaming is the act of referring to a trans person by their birth name instead of their chosen name. Some of the family members also had an issue using Crystal's preferred pronouns. However, they spoke highly and honestly of her. You could see how fresh this trauma was on all of the family's faces. Any time Crystal's sister spoke of her, she would fight back tears.
"Crystal was an incredible cook, but her specialty was baking," Ms. Vanessa said, grinning from ear to ear. "She loved to bake. When holidays came she baked everything. I don't even want to think about the holidays this year. It's gonna be hard."
